More about the Role

Reporting directly to our CEO / CPO, you'll be a strategic design leader who can also execute quickly in our fast-paced environment.

We need someone with experience building and scaling engaging web and mobile products for consumers. You must have experience driving user retention and engagement through outstanding product experiences.

As a Staff Product Designer for our User Growth and Engagement teams, you will own the end-to-end user experience across our platforms and offerings.

You will deeply understand our users' needs, behaviors, and pain points through qualitative and quantitative research. Using this knowledge, you will execute on our product roadmap, creating outstanding user experiences in Figma.

You will work cross-functionally with engineering, product, marketing, and other teams to ensure successful execution against an ambitious roadmap.

You will leverage data to make decisions and speak to customers on a regular basis. Speed and iteration is everything. You will create several variations of designs and clearly communicate rationale to earn stakeholder alignment.

Experience in product design for consumer tech products, particularly marketplaces, is highly desired. You should have a track record of delivering user-centric products that meet business goals and have the battle scars to show for it.

Key Responsibilities

  • You understand Whop’s strategic position and bring that to life by creating experiences that promote the ecosystem
  • Connect, understand and empathize deeply with our users. You get them and their pain points from a qualitative and quantitative perspective and constantly thrive to improve their experience
  • You collaborate with the team to complete high fidelity design mocks in Figma
  • We are growing quickly and learning new things every day, be ready to update and adjust on an ongoing basis
  • You drive the formation of Whop’s product culture : Be kind, be curious, be building, be nailing it
  • You do whatever it takes to make sure the team executes well
  • You lead a culture of accountability and delivery of business results
  • You move from ambiguity into clarity and bring everyone along with you on that ride

Requirements

  • 5+ years in product design experience with significant time spent leading consumer facing products or working within the digital creator space
  • Natural leadership and ability to make things happen and quickly, deep ownership mentality
  • Strong communication skills and intuition for communication strategy at every level within teams, within the company, to users and creators
  • Ability to conceptualize, prioritize and lead multiple projects for stakeholders
  • Detail oriented with superior organizational skills balancing multiple projects, deadlines, and requests should be second nature to you
  • Strong critical thinking, and problem-solving skills
  • Strong analytical skills. You are able to work with data to quickly gain insights, build concise reports, and ultimately communicate those insights to a variety of audiences
